What is Conveyancing? Conveyancing is the legal process of preparing, transferring, and registering documents, such as deeds, wills, and mortgages, to convey ownership of property from one person to another. If you are buying, selling, subdividing, or transferring any property in the UK, you will need an experienced conveyancer to provide legal advice, prepare and lodge the relevant transfer and notices on your behalf. It should be carried out by an experienced lawyer who is suitably qualified for the transaction. It is an important part of any property transaction in the UK, and can make or break a property deal! It’s process often involves negotiations, discussions, and legal forms, and can be a complex and serious matter.
